While building her dream home, the client expressed her wish for a curvilinear staircase. Working closely with the fabricators, the design team explored several iterations to achieve a form that was both visually elegant and fully code-compliant. Constructed primarily of concrete and steel, it was finished with Benjamin Moore’s Black Beauty paint, enhancing its bold architectural presence.

Installing the staircase was an engineering feat unto itself!
It took a crane, ropes, and a bit of muscle to set the staircase in place by lifting it through a temporary roof opening and then carefully positioning and anchoring it to the living room floor.
Suspended above, a dramatic hanging light fixture compliments the graceful curves of the staircase and draws the eye upwards. Bocci’s 21 series features 19 pendants crafted from thin porcelain sheets that are shaped into intricate organic forms (bocci.com). The natural unfrosted exterior porcelain diffuses light, while the clustered arrangement of varying lengths creates a layered sculptural composition. The fixture’s delicate material and warm glow provide a subtle contrast to the staircase’s dark steel structure.
For both ambience and safety, the interior handrail incorporates concealed lighting within a channel to help illuminate the stair path.
Along the staircase, a recessed lighted wall niche offers a dedicated space for displaying artwork, further reinforcing the home’s integration of architecture, art, and design.
